In only his second full season in the major leagues, Albert has developed into the American League’s most dangerous run producer. Tremendous skyrocket power from left field to the plate, Belle can hit the ball out of the park anywhere. But he puts the bat on mistake pitches, too. Belle can make a pitcher pay for mistakes by sending the ball high and deep into the seats. A very competitive, aggressive ballplayer, Albert muscles game balls into the stands with the Indians club. In ’92 he tied for fourth in the AL in both home run categories two months before season’s end.
